I need each button to not be able to turn itself off and only turn off when another is pressed. It seems to not affect the button count so the next time I try and push a button it will turn off the previous but it still requires 1 more press to turn on the one I want. Stainless steel material for long-term use Inbuilt Colorful Ring illumination LED Orange Color Led Ring on the Button Bright daylight LEDs Single pole push. I added code that uses "analogWrite" to turn off the previous button. My project requires the buttons to not turn off unless another button is pressed. I used the code provided by Paul_B earlier in this post and duplicated it for 4 buttons. "marker" chooses which counter to checkīoolean timeout(unsigned long *marker, unsigned long interval) ![]() ![]() Have we completed the specified interval since last confirmed event? control brightness led via ir remote keypad switch led brightness adjust with push button water level controlled by ip67 sensor servo motor level indicator with 74hc4067 infrared switch eeprom with 2 address digital clock led matrix writing string on arduino eeprom via serial monitor speed control dc motor with speed sensor motor. Unsigned long bcount1 = 0 // button debounce timer. Int led1State = LOW // initialise the LED The Debounce Arduino Code / Debounce a push button This sketch will demonstrate debouncing a pushbutton with software. ![]() Button toggle with extreme reliability!Ĭonst int led1Pin = 13 // LED pin number Apparatus Used: Arduino UNO Arduino IDE Switch 2 x Resistors (22012 or 33012 or 1k12) Light Emitting Diode (LED) Procedures: 1. Setelah kita bahas beberapa mode input dan output pada arduino, selanjutnya kita akan membuat sebuah program, yaitu membuat replika seperti spaceship interface atau panel kontrol pesawat luar angkasa dengan led dan tombol push button. By duplicating the toggle part, you can use it for as many LEDs as you want. Refer the diagram below for better understanding. STEP 2 ( Make LED Connections ) Connect All -VE of LED To GND to Arduino. Resistor 10k B/w Pin2 of Push Btn & GND of Arduino. Just connect one terminal of the button to pin no. STEP 1 ( Make Push Button Connections ) Pin1 to 5V of Arduino. Do not hesitate to contact us for any question that you may have.Here is a toggle code for one push-button. Make sure to use a 220 ohm resistor or you might damage the LED. Leave a comment to share your projects or to let us know what you think of this tutorial. It also comes with a built-in blue LED that is internally connected to GPIO 2. ![]() int brightness = 0 int fadeAmount = 5 for ( brightness = 0 brightness 50 ) We can also modulate the brightness of the LED using analogWrite(). Arduino Forum how to control 3 leds with 3 pushbutton. Please help i am trying to do it since 5hrs please help. digitalWrite ( led1Pin, HIGH ) delay ( 30 ) digitalWrite ( led1Pin, LOW ) delay ( 30 ) If i press pushbutton 1 one of the leds get switched on and after pressing it again it must go off. Both LEDs glow and when a push button is. To control a LED, we can use the function digitalWrite() with parameter HIGH to turn it on, LOW to turn it off. Push button is basically used to control two LEDs or to turn on/off two LEDs.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|